Delivery of Simple Dot One is set to begin shortly by Simple Energy

“Deliveries in Sonic Mode,” remarks Suhas Rajkumar


 

A Bangalore-based start-up called Simple Energy has launched a new electric scooter called the Simple Dot One, which is positioned below the Simple One in its lineup. The e-scooter has a starting price of Rs 1,39,999 lakh. The company began accepting pre-bookings from customers on January 27, and existing customers who had booked the Simple One were allowed to switch to the Simple Dot One from January 1, 2024. The latest update from the company reveals that deliveries will begin soon and will be conducted in a superfast manner.

 

Suhas Rajkumar, founder and CEO of Simple Energy, recently posted “My 2024 view!” on his X account. Deliveries in Sonic Mode.”

 

 

The Dot One and One models differ in battery features. While the One has both a fixed and removable battery, totaling 5 kWh, the Dot One only has a fixed pack, resulting in a slightly smaller 3.7 kWh battery. This choice not only reduces the weight of the Dot One by approximately 11 kg but also increases under-seat storage from 30 to 35 liters. However, it impacts the range significantly. The Dot One is certified for up to 151 kilometers, whereas the One can go up to 212 kilometers.

 

 

It is interesting to note that while the Dot One has undergone significant changes, it still closely resembles the One in most aspects. Both vehicles share the same design, all-LED lighting, a permanent magnet motor with a peak output of 8.5 kW and 72 Nm, a 0-40 kmph time of 2.77 seconds, a top speed of 105 kmph, four ride modes, 12-inch alloys, disc brakes at both ends and a 7.0-inch touchscreen dashboard.

Moreover, the Dot One boasts the same 0-80 percent charge time as the One, which is 3 hours and 47 minutes using a 750-watt charger. The battery warranty is capped at 3 years or 30,000 kilometres while the charger warranty is limited to 1 year or 10,000 kilometres.
